Transaction 326f360ebd8d8834f7ae0a2d18d71a3d095a4c1685a5e966ded79eed6449581c
1 Input
1 Output
-
326f360ebd8d8834f7ae0a2d18d71a3d095a4c1685a5e966ded79eed6449581c:0
- value
- 17041112
- script pubkey
- OP_0 OP_PUSHBYTES_20 aaef01391c5c47be3cb87f7821c9db117fc47983
- address
- bc1q4thszwgut3rmu09c0auzrjwmz9lug7vreysfe0